Ruppach-Goldhausen is an Ortsgemeinde – a community belonging to a Verbandsgemeinde – in the Westerwaldkreis in Rhineland-Palatinate, Germany.
The community lies in the Westerwald north of Montabaur on the edge of the Nassau Nature Park.

The nearest InterCityExpress stops are Montabaur station on the Cologne-Frankfurt high-speed rail line and Koblenz on the Rechte Rheinstrecke.
Goldhausen has a station on the Lower Westerwald Railway Unterwesterwaldbahn from Limburg to Siershahn.
